Russian Forces Lost an Entire Military District’s Worth of Troops on the Pokrovsk Front: What We Know.
Current State of the Pokrovsk Front
According to UATV: The situation along the Pokrovsk axis remains volatile, as Russian troops attempt a flanking maneuver while Ukrainian defenders have managed to stabilize the front. This sector is a critical part of the broader battlefield, with the enemy concentrating its main efforts near the settlements of Hryshyne and Rodynske. Despite sustained operations, Russian forces have failed to achieve their objectives after a year and a half of fighting.
Russian casualties in the Pokrovsk direction have been staggering, comparable to the entire personnel strength of a full military district. Ukraine’s defense forces have wiped out several units of the “Rubicon” detachment, underscoring the effectiveness of their operations. Following the latest Russian assault, the enemy’s losses were particularly severe.
Assessment of the Situation
Analyst Dmytro Snegirev noted that occupying forces are currently focusing their actions on the flanks of the Ukrainian group. He also emphasized that the invaders are trying to accomplish this task at any cost, disregarding casualties. These factors point to an ongoing intense struggle in the Pokrovsk sector, where Ukrainian troops continue to resist the aggression.
